Choosing a walking tour in Limerick depends largely on your priorities for this type of experience. We understand you’re considering whether to opt for a private tour or one with a larger group, and there are significant differences to consider when planning your visit. Generally, private tours offer a more intimate and flexible experience – you'll have dedicated attention from the guide, allowing for tailored routes based on your interests and preferred pace. However, this level of customization comes at a higher cost; expect prices to range upwards of £218, placing them firmly in the premium end of the market.

Conversely, group tours are typically more affordable, with options available from around £5 to £257. These shared experiences can still be very rewarding, offering insights into Limerick’s history and culture while allowing you to connect with other travellers. The pace tends to be slightly faster, reflecting the need to accommodate a larger number of participants, and the atmosphere is inherently more social.

When considering your budget, remember that private tours represent a considerable investment – potentially several times higher than group options. You’ll gain greater control over the route, timing, and level of detail provided.
